The Kenan-Flagler Business School at the University of North Carolina at Chapel Hill is seeking a fixed‑term faculty member in the field of Organizational Behavior. The successful candidate will teach Business Ethics across undergraduate, MBA, EMBA, and other master’s level programs, beginning January 1, 2027.
University employees enjoy a comprehensive benefits package, paid leave, health, life and retirement plans, and support for a healthy work/life balance.
